Brand marketing strategy is a comprehensive and enduring plan aimed at enhancing a brand's position and reputation in the market through a combination of various media channels, campaign types, and tactics.

Branding is a marketing tactic used to differentiate a company's offerings from its competitors. It involves creating a cohesive identity through visual elements like logos and messaging that are unified across all marketing channels.

What is a brand marketing strategy?

A brand marketing strategy is a plan that helps to organize efforts to educate consumers about a brand. It involves identifying brand marketing goals and utilizing marketing collateral, design elements, buyer personas, and advertising campaigns to promote the brand.

How does brand marketing help businesses build brand equity?

Brand marketing helps businesses build brand equity by promoting brand awareness through various marketing efforts. By creating a strong brand image, businesses can differentiate their product or service from competitors and establish trust with consumers. This can lead to increased loyalty, higher perceived value, and ultimately a greater market share for the business.

How do I develop a branding strategy?

To develop a branding strategy, start by reviewing the organization's overall business strategy and goals to determine its values and purpose. This will help create a cohesive brand image for customers. Then, identify the target audience, develop a unique brand positioning, create a brand message and tagline, and design a visual identity. Next, determine the appropriate communication channels for reaching the target audience and create a brand launch plan. Continuously monitor and evaluate the brand's performance, customer feedback, and market trends, using the insights to refine the branding strategy over time.

Is brand marketing the same as branding?

Brand marketing and branding are not the same thing. Branding involves creating a unique identity for a company and an experience for consumers, while brand marketing combines branding and marketing concepts to develop a strategy for promoting a brand.
